Sumter, SC medical billing and coding specialist salary overview (2026 est., based on 2025 BLS)

In 2026, the medical billing and coding specialist salary in Sumter, South Carolina, is projected to reach a median of $29,977, which is slightly below the national median of $30,349. Local salaries span a range from $22,808 at the 10th percentile to $46,464 at the 90th percentile, indicating variability in compensation influenced by experience, specialty, and job function. These figures are derived from 2025 BLS OEWS data, adjusted for regional cost variations. Medical Billing and Coding Specialist Job Market in Sumter

Analyzing the local job market, there are currently eight medical billing and coding specialists employed in Sumter, which indicates limited competition but also a need for skilled coders in various healthcare settings. With a cost of living index sitting at 91.5, compensation levels reflect a purchasing power that allows for a comfortable lifestyle compared to the national average. Employers such as physician group practices and hospital inpatient coding departments often pay the highest wages, along with third-party coding companies offering remote roles. Variations in pay can arise based on factors like specialization, credential stacking, and productivity metrics. Specialties focusing on inpatient coding, such as CCS, command higher wages, while certifications like CPC and CRC can boost earnings when incorporated together. For those looking to enhance their medical billing and coding specialist pay in Sumter, SC, pursuing additional certifications and staying current with coding standards, especially in risk adjustment, can greatly improve earning potential.
